- Sujet
- Influenzavirus B is a genus in the virus family Orthomyxoviridae. The only species in this genus is called Influenza B virus. The Influenza B virus capsid is enveloped while its virion consists of an envelope, a matrix protein, a nucleoprotein complex, a nucleocapsid, and a polymerase complex. It is sometimes spherical and sometimes filamentous. Its 500 or so surface projections are made of hemagglutinin and neuraminidase. .
